in NYPD the PBA banned quotas in our last contract.. now they are called "performance objectives" we were told (depending on foot patrol or in a car) you had to come back with x amount of summonses each day or week .. sometimes we worked overtime just to do a special write 10 summonses thing etc... its a dumb idea and makes all the cops hyper focused on getting cell phone tickets or loud exhaust tickets etc instead of just doing their jobs
